Diagnosis

The symptoms of cerebral palsy can vary, but many parents notice that their child isn't achieving developmental milestones like walking, talking, or crawling at about six months old. They may also have difficulty managing their bladder and bowels. Cerebral Palsy can affect one side of the body, known as hemiplegia. It can also affect both sides of the body, or all four limbs, called quadriplegia.

Lack of muscle tone or uncoordinated movement are symptoms. They are caused by brain damage that affects the normal flow of nerve impulses between the brain and muscles that result in floppy or stiff muscles.

Doctors will examine your child's movements and muscle tone to diagnose CP. They will look for things such as whether the legs feel crossed or if their arms feel too stiff or tension-inducing. They'll also perform various medical tests to determine if the problem is due to clifton heights cerebral palsy attorney palsy or a different condition like metabolic testing or genetic testing, as well as an electroencephalogram (EEG).

Treatment

Although there isn't a cure for cerebral palsy, treatment options enable people to live their best possible lives. The drugs help with movement and seizures. They also treat other ailments that are related to the condition. Spasticity can be treated with medications that relax muscles or injections of botulinum type A into affected muscles. Orthotics are used to correct musculoskeletal problems such as joint deformities and muscle lengthening.

Some people suffering from cerebral palsy are also afflicted by other conditions such as breathing difficulties or nutritional deficiencies due to difficulties swallowing. Some require a feeding tube in order to receive nutrients. Some individuals have difficulty communicating and some may display a variety of behavioral problems.

Cerebral Palsy is caused by an interruption in the flow of oxygen into the brain. Babies born following a difficult labor or birthing complications that limit the flow of oxygen are at higher risk for this condition. Infections like rubella, herpes simplex, or cytomegalovirus, during pregnancy or during birth can cause inflammation and damage to the brain's development. Fetal strokes can also happen when blood vessel defects or clots stop the brain from getting enough oxygen.

Legal Representation

Parents of children with CP must contend with expensive medical bills, therapy costs, and other ongoing costs. A good lawyer can assist you in seeking an equitable amount of compensation to cover these and other expenses.

Look for a firm which has experience across the country in birth injury cases, and a track of victories against medical facilities and negligent doctors, as and corporate insurance companies. When selecting a firm, you must also consider the size of the staff, the length of time they've been in business and their track record of winning cases.

Lawyers who specialize in cerebral palsy may help you file a claim for damages, which could include future and past medical expenses along with pain and suffering and lost future earning potential. The claims must be filed within a specified time duration, also known as the statute of limitations which varies by state.

Most cerebral palsy attorneys operate on a contingency basis which means that they do not demand upfront costs from their clients. This enables families to seek justice without worrying about financial hardships in the course of the lawsuit. In addition, a contingency fee arrangement will ensure that your attorney does not charge a fee until he or she secures the settlement or verdict in your favor.

Settlements

A CP attorney can assist you in determining whether or not your child's injuries are the result of medical negligence. It is imperative to demonstrate that the medical professional or other entity at fault was bound by a reasonable duty of care, and breached this duty, and caused your child's CP. In the next step, you'll need to prove actual damages including medical expenses, lost income and suffering and pain.

After filing a lawsuit, your CP lawyer will gather evidence, including written documentation along with expert testimony and witness reports to make a strong case. In order to avoid the possibility of trial, the defendant might offer an offer of settlement. Your lawyer will negotiate an appropriate amount of compensation on your behalf.
